Abstract

A temperature-control device for a battery of a motor vehicle may include a temperature-control plate including at least two rows of elements. Each of the at least two rows of elements may include at least two Peltier elements. Each Peltier element may include a first electric supply connection and a second electric supply connection for supplying each Peltier element with electrical energy. A first electric supply path may be disposed on the temperature-control plate and may define at least one of an open surround and a closed surround around the Peltier elements of the at least two rows of elements. At least one second electric supply path may be disposed on the temperature-control plate and may extend along a direction of extent with respect to an extent of the at least two rows of elements.
